Output 65508af85b288eb673d96e65ec41abce61d19827f264ac7beb192fb6bdfa4fe6:0

value
1545107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4cba63c34cfeeb1569a88cbc9c496f6b096a416 OP_EQUAL
address
3JAyWsuj6Arbs1R3LvSGvd8QxTPTC5F1Be
transaction
65508af85b288eb673d96e65ec41abce61d19827f264ac7beb192fb6bdfa4fe6
spent
true